Ajinomoto Vietnam: grants two houses of affection and 20 scholarships

(Quang Binh Website) - On August 13, the provincial Women's Union in coordination with the Ajinomoto Vietnam Company granted two houses of affection, worth VND50 million, to solitary beneficiaries in Tuyen Hoa district.

Beneficiaries are Hoang Thi Canh, born in 1930, in the village of Duc Phu, Duc Hoa commune and Nguyen Thi Kinh, born in 1922, in the village of Thiet Son, Thach Hoa commune, Tuyen Hoa district.

On this occasion, the provincial Women's Union also coordinated with the Ajinomoto Vietnam Company to grant 20 scholarships, worth VND 1 million each, to poor and studious pupils in communes of Nam Hoa and Son Hoa (Tuyen Hoa district).

Addressing the ceremony, General Director of Ajinomoto Vietnam Toshiyuki Nakane said in addition to activities in doing business, Ajinomoto Vietnam Company always pays interest in social activities and considers it as an indispensable activity of the Company. Ajinomoto Vietnam hoped that this donation would contribute to help and share difficulties with people of Quang Binh in particular and of Vietnam in general.

Established in 1991, Ajinomoto Vietnam Company is a member of the Japanese Ajinomoto Group, specializing in production and business in foodstuff field with various products matching the taste of many Vietnamese people such as: Ajinomoto monosodium glutamate, Ajinomoto Plus, LISA Rice vinegar, LISA Mayonnaise, dry broken rice starch Aji Quick for crispy frying, etc.

In 2011, the Company donates VND1 billion to social activities to contribute to improve the spiritual and material life for disadvantaged families.
